1. Supernatural

“Supernatural” follows brothers Sam and Dean Winchester as they hunt demons, ghosts, monsters, and other supernatural beings. Created by Eric Kripke, the series blends horror, fantasy, and drama, delving into complex family relationships and the battle between good and evil. Over its fifteen seasons, “Supernatural” has garnered a devoted fan base and critical acclaim for its engaging storylines and well-developed characters.

Key Elements of Supernatural:

  • Monster Hunting: Each episode typically features a different supernatural creature or case.
  • Brotherly Bond: The strong relationship between Sam and Dean is a central theme.
  • Mythology: The series incorporates elements from various mythologies and legends.

2. The Walking Dead

“The Walking Dead,” developed by Frank Darabont, is set in a post-apocalyptic world overrun by zombies. The series focuses on a group of survivors led by Rick Grimes as they navigate the dangers of the undead and other human factions. Known for its intense drama, graphic violence, and complex characters, “The Walking Dead” explores themes of survival, morality, and the human condition in extreme circumstances. The show is based on the comic book series of the same name by Robert Kirkman, Tony Moore, and Charlie Adlard.

Key Elements of The Walking Dead:

  • Zombie Apocalypse: The world is dominated by hordes of the undead.
  • Survival: The main characters struggle to survive against both zombies and hostile humans.
  • Character Development: The series explores the psychological impact of the apocalypse on its characters.

3. Buffy the Vampire Slayer

“Buffy the Vampire Slayer,” created by Joss Whedon, follows Buffy Summers, a young woman chosen to be a vampire slayer. Set in the fictional town of Sunnydale, California, the series blends horror, comedy, and drama as Buffy and her friends battle vampires, demons, and other supernatural threats. “Buffy the Vampire Slayer” is celebrated for its strong female lead, witty writing, and exploration of themes such as identity, friendship, and growing up.

Key Elements of Buffy the Vampire Slayer:

  • Strong Female Lead: Buffy is a powerful and complex protagonist.
  • Supernatural Battles: The series features regular fights against vampires and demons.
  • Witty Dialogue: The show is known for its clever and humorous writing.

4. Grimm

“Grimm” is a fantasy police procedural drama created by Stephen Carpenter, David Greenwalt, and Jim Kouf. The series follows Nick Burkhardt, a Portland homicide detective who discovers he is a Grimm, a descendant of hunters who fight supernatural beings known as Wesen. Teaming up with his friend Monroe, a reformed Wesen, Nick investigates crimes involving these creatures while keeping his true identity secret. “Grimm” blends elements of crime drama with fantasy, drawing inspiration from Grimm’s Fairy Tales.

Key Elements of Grimm:

  • Fantasy and Crime Drama: The show combines elements of both genres.
  • Wesen Mythology: The series introduces a variety of supernatural creatures based on folklore.
  • Partnership: Nick and Monroe form an unlikely but effective crime-solving duo.

5. Being Human

“Being Human” is a supernatural drama that follows three housemates: a vampire, a werewolf, and a ghost, as they try to live normal lives while hiding their true identities. Created by Toby Whithouse, the series explores themes of identity, acceptance, and the struggle to fit in. “Being Human” balances humor with darker, more dramatic storylines, creating a compelling and relatable portrayal of supernatural beings.

Key Elements of Being Human:

  • Supernatural Housemates: The series focuses on the lives of a vampire, a werewolf, and a ghost.
  • Struggle for Normality: The characters try to live ordinary lives despite their supernatural nature.
  • Themes of Identity and Acceptance: The show explores the challenges of being different and finding one’s place.

1. EastEnders

“EastEnders” is set in the fictional Albert Square in the East End of London. Known for its gritty realism and hard-hitting storylines, the show delves into the lives of working-class families facing various social issues.

Key Elements:

  • Gritty Realism: Portrays the struggles of everyday life in London’s East End.
  • Social Issues: Addresses topics such as crime, poverty, and family conflicts.
  • Long-Running Drama: Features ongoing storylines and complex character relationships.

2. Coronation Street

“Coronation Street” is set in the fictional town of Weatherfield, near Manchester. As the world’s longest-running television soap opera, it focuses on the lives and relationships of its residents, featuring a mix of humor and drama.

Key Elements:

  • Character-Driven: The show revolves around a diverse cast of characters and their interactions.
  • Community Focus: Emphasizes the importance of community and neighborly relationships.
  • Humor and Drama: Balances light-hearted moments with serious storylines.
